#23b6c1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#23b6c1 is composed of 13.7% red, 71.4%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.9% cyan, 5.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 184.2 degrees, a saturation of 69.3% and a lightness of 44.7%. #23b6c1 color hex could be obtained by blending #46ffff with #006d83.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#23b6c1 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#23b6c1 has RGB values of R:35, G:182, B:193 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0.06,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 2340545.

Hex triplet 23b6c1 #23b6c1
RGB Decimal 35, 182, 193 rgb(35,182,193)
RGB Percent 13.7, 71.4, 75.7 rgb(13.7%,71.4%,75.7%)
CMYK 82, 6, 0, 24
HSL 184.2°, 69.3, 44.7 hsl(184.2,69.3%,44.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 184.2°, 81.9, 75.7
Web Safe 33cccc #33cccc
CIE-LAB 67.77, -32.215, -16.089
XYZ 27.044, 37.661, 56.293
xyY 0.224, 0.311, 37.661
CIE-LCH 67.77, 36.009, 206.538
CIE-LUV 67.77, -49.037, -20.124
Hunter-Lab 61.368, -28.733, -11.429
Binary 00100011, 10110110, 11000001

Shades and Tints of #23b6c1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020a0a is the darkest color, while #f9fef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#23b6c1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#727272 is the less saturated color, while #09cddb is the most saturated one.
